A complete transit of the Panama canal starts at 7:30 am
from the Pacific port of the Panama Canal and ends at an Atlantic port
of the Panama Canal. At that point, return to the Pacific port is by bus.
A complete transit usually takes about 10 hours.
Our partial transits begin at Pacific port at 7:30 am and
is usually completed by noon at Gamboa where return is by bus to the Pacific
port.

Indian cultures and their art
Panama City is surroundedby lush rain forests. The Chagres
River flows through this rain forest on it's way to Gatun Lake which eventually
feeds the chambers for the Panama Canal locks system. Along the banks of
the Chagres River live families of the Emberá Indians.
The Embera Indians live today much as they did when the discoverer
of the Pacific Ocean, Vasco Nunez de Balboa, first set foot in Panama.
The Emberá are best known for their beautiful hand woven baskets
and fine wood carvings
San Blas is an experience of its own class. From the beginning to
the end, your are in the rustic lifestyle of the Kuna Indians. Their
culture is a peculiar one and our Kuna guides and representatives will
describe and show you the minutest details as you experience life in their
Island village. Enjoy eating freshly caught seafood from the Atlantic coast.
Daily tours to snorkeling grounds and nearby islands are included in our
tours. The Kuna Indians are best known for their brightly colored molas.
